Abstract :
Smart card based remote user authentication is receiving more and more attention than ever with the popularization of computer network. Recently, Yoon et al. proposed a remote user authentication scheme using smart cards based on Hwang et al.´s. Its security depends on the one-way hash function. They claim that the scheme provides mutual authentication between the user and the remote system and can avoid the security problems of Hwang et al.´s. Nevertheless, in this paper we give a cryptanalysis of Yoon et al.´s scheme and point out that there exist several security flaws in their scheme. The scheme is also vulnerable and insecure. Then we propose an improved one which can avoid such flaws in Yoon et al´s scheme.
